What is the most common type of tea consumed in China?
Tea is an integral part of Chinese culture and is consumed daily by millions of people. The most common type of tea consumed in China is green tea, which is made from the leaves of the Camellia sinensis plant. Green tea has been a popular beverage in China for centuries and is enjoyed for its refreshing taste and numerous health benefits.
Green tea is typically produced by steaming the leaves of the Camellia sinensis plant, which helps to preserve its natural flavor and antioxidants. The resulting tea has a light and slightly sweet taste, with a subtle grassy aroma. Green tea is commonly served in Chinese restaurants and is often enjoyed with meals or as a refreshing drink throughout the day.
